Gallery 45 – Maria on the Cheshire Ring, 2014

May 2014:
Maria is making a journey around the Cheshire Ring in 2014 to commemorate the 40th Anniversary of re-opening of Ashton and Peak Forest Canals after restoration. On the way Maria passes through Marple, where she was built 160 years ago.
